Abstract
An outer sleeveless type resilient bush wherein a resilient body fixed to the outer circumference of an inner sleeve is brought into contact with the inside face of a support hole of an article to be supported, an inserted sleeve being embedded in the resilient body, axial notches and split grooves are respectively formed on the inserted sleeve and the resilient body. flanges that bend in the diametrically outwards direction are formed at both ends of the inserted sleeve, and arranged to extend outwards in the diametrically outwards direction and the flange at one end is made capable of reduction in diameter, so that the resilient bush can be inserted into the support hole from the side of this flange, and resistance to withdrawal from the support hole can be increased and performance is improved by making the initial compression ratio of the resilient body large.
